Two-Year Community: Exploring Student Engagement in an Introductory Biology Course

by: Steven J. Lysne, Brant G. Miller, and Karla Bradley Eitel

For this article the authors explored the ideas of engagement and place at a midsize community college. We found that students have thoughtful opinions about each and are frustrated with some aspects of our current instruction. This article provides a brief review of research on engagement and place, reflections on student interviews, and recommendations for improving instruction.
